Where is Hausman Farm Distillery vodka made?
Hausman Farm Distillery vodka is produced in Robesonia, Pennsylvania. The distillery, Agrihol LLC, holds the TTB basic permit for the brand. According to TTB COLA records, Hausman Farm Distillery vodka appears on 1 approved label.
Who makes Hausman Farm Distillery vodka and who owns the brand?
The basic permit holder is Agrihol LLC. According to TTB COLA records, Agrihol LLC holds the basic permit under which Hausman Farm Distillery labels are approved. Parent-company ownership is not part of TTB public filings and is not included here.
What proof is Hausman Farm Distillery vodka?
Hausman Farm Distillery vodka is bottled at 80-89 proof (40-44.5% ABV). According to TTB COLA records, these proof values are drawn from approved label filings.
